Ranheim Papirfabrikk
Ranheim Papirfabrikk

Ranheim Papirfabrikk AS was a Norwegian industrial company, which ran a paper factory with the same name at Ranheim, Trondheim, Norway. The construction of it started in 1882, and it was opened as Ranheims Cellulosefabrik in 1884 by businessperson and politician Lauritz Jenssen, a son of Lauritz Dorenfeldt Jenssen who had bought the farm Ranheim and started developing industry there.

Orkla (river)
Orkla (river)

The Orkla is a river in Tr酶ndelag and Innlandet counties in Norway. At 180 kilometres in length, it is the longest river in Tr酶ndelag county.
